Not 3rd-party, but I did do it as a homebrew. I extended the bloodline allow the bloodrager to ignore some prerequisites to feats similar to her bloodline powers.

The particular case was a human with the Air Elemental bloodline. After she gained the 8th-level Elemental Movement bloodline power that gave her "Fly 60 feet (good)", I allowed her to take the Airy Step and Wings of Air feats, both which require that that character be a Sylph. The pair of feats let her fly even when not bloodraging, though at only 40 feet speed and not while wearing medium armor. (She switched to mithril armor, which counts as light for movement, and flying is movement.)

I see similar feats for other bloodline powers. The first-level Elemental bloodline "Elemental Strikes" power is similar to Elemental Strike from Inner Sea Races. The first-level Arcane bloodline "Disruptive Bloodrage" power states that it stacks with the Disruptive feat, so let it also qualify the bloodrager to take Disruptive.

To convince a GM to allow this flexibility, point out that the bloodrager can already do that while bloodraging, when the power is the most useful, so allowing a feat that does the same thing is more roleplaying than powergaming.
